'First Aid for Mental Health - Staff Supporting Learners' focuses on how staff in schools can best support the mental health and wellbeing of the children in their care. 

We take the best parts of our First Aid course and discuss the issues as they relate specifically to the context of education and how they impact upon learning and achievement. Delivered by experienced teachers with an on-the-ground understanding of the difficulties faced within schools, this will be a day which blends new learning with useful, school-based examples of practice that could be applied within your own context.

On this course, you'll gain:

  • Greater insight into the factors affecting the mental health of children and young people

  • A clearer understanding of what ACEs are and their impact

  • More information and ideas about how to support the mental health and well being of children and young people

  • An opportunity to think strategically about whole school culture and discuss examples of best practice from the UK
